The Incredible Disappearing Border Fence
By Michelle Malkin
December 19, 2007
Do you know the story of the Incredible Disappearing Border Fence? It's an object lesson in gesture politics and homeland insecurity. It's a tale of hollow rhetoric, meaningless legislation and bipartisan betrayal. And in the run-up to the Iowa caucuses, it's a helpful learning tool as you assess the promises of immigration enforcement converts now running for president.
Last fall, Democrats and Republicans in Washington responded to continued public outrage over border chaos by passing the "Secure Fence Act." Did you question the timing? You should have. It's no coincidence they finally got off their duffs to respond just before the 2006 midterm elections. Lawmakers vowed grandiosely to keep America safe. The law specifically called for "at least 2 layers of reinforced fencing, the installation of additional physical barriers, roads, lighting, cameras and sensors" at five specific stretches of border totaling approximately 700 miles.

As we weather the interminable "election season" (better termed the election eon), it's disheartening to see the Business Lobby in cahoots with the Soros gang on the illegal immigration issue - two unlikely allies, on opposite ends of the spectrum, meeting in the middle for a ludicrous short-term fix that, in the mid- and long-run is completely and inarguably self-destructive. The exciting prospect of having a $5/hour gardener and buying lettuce at half the 1970 price has completely deluded many people into believing that this is a "supply-and-demand" issue - nothing could be further from the truth.
Context is essential, but decidedly absent - when Con Agra says that "Americans will not work in the fields", they deliberately and self-servingly omit the rest of the sentence - "for 10 hours per day and $5 per hour, with no benefits, so that Americans can buy tomatoes for $1/pound". When your local custom home builder complains that he can't afford to pay a decent wage to skilled Americans, he means he wants to be able to troll "down by the tracks" and pick up day labor to whom he will pay cash - he's saying he can't afford to pay the payroll taxes for legal labor, which is a whole other subject. Illegals are not doing labor that Americans will not do - they are doing labor for wages that Americans only sneer at, given the alternatives available to us. And they are doing it while, in overwhelming numbers, not paying taxes. In turn, overall wages are depressed and standards of living - for everyone - decline. That is not the answer - our Nation was founded on the idea that everyone contributes - such is not the case with illegals.
Studies have shown that doubling farm wages would result in a $0.17 increase in the price for a head of lettuce. We can pay that extra seventeen cents once a week, and see it transeferred directly to the farm worker in the form of a living wage, and decent benefits. And from that paycheck, he will pay taxes and social security, just as legal immigrants and native Americans are doing. Or we can pay an exponentially high amount in taxes, watch it trickle down through the inefficient and expensive bureaucracy, and arrive in the form of welfare and medical care for illegals who, with the collusion of their employers, work "off-the-books" and have made no contribution to the fund from which they draw. It is, in fact, a "pay-me-now-or pay-me later" issue that we have not yet begun to comprehend - when the Piper invoices us, we will indeed have to pay, and the due - mountainous health and welfare costs, enormous educational liabilities, ruinous crime and life-or-death competition for scarce resources - will fall squarely on the young people of our Nation.
